当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

服务器环境配置是什么意思,服务器环境配置教程,从基础到高级的全面指南

服务器环境配置是什么意思,服务器环境配置教程,从基础到高级的全面指南

服务器环境配置是指为服务器设置和优化软件、硬件资源的过程,以确保其稳定运行并满足特定应用需求,本文将详细介绍从基础到高级的服务器环境配置方法,涵盖操作系统安装、网络设置...

服务器环境配置是指为服务器设置和优化软件、硬件资源的过程,以确保其稳定运行并满足特定应用需求,本文将详细介绍从基础到高级的服务器环境配置方法,涵盖操作系统安装、网络设置、安全加固、性能调优等多个方面,帮助读者全面掌握服务器管理技巧,通过本教程,您将能够独立构建和管理高效稳定的服务器环境,提升业务连续性和用户体验。

服务器环境配置是构建和维护网络基础设施的关键环节,它涉及到硬件、软件和网络设置的调整与优化,本文将详细介绍如何进行服务器环境的配置,包括选择合适的操作系统、安装必要的软件包、配置网络参数以及确保系统安全等步骤。

理解服务器环境配置的概念和重要性

概念定义:

服务器环境配置是指为了满足特定应用需求而对服务器软硬件资源进行的定制化设置和管理过程,这通常涉及操作系统选择、应用程序部署、网络安全策略制定等多个方面。

重要性分析:

  • 性能提升:通过合理的配置可以提高服务器的处理能力和响应速度,从而为用户提供更流畅的服务体验。
  • 安全性增强:正确的配置可以防止未授权访问和数据泄露,保护系统和数据的安全。
  • 可维护性提高:良好的配置使得日常管理和故障排除变得更加容易,降低了运维成本和时间消耗。
  • 兼容性保障:不同类型的业务可能需要不同的技术和工具支持,合理的环境配置有助于实现跨平台的兼容性和互操作性。

准备工作及基本要求

在进行任何形式的配置之前,必须做好充分的准备工作:

明确需求和目标:

确定要运行在服务器上的具体任务或服务类型(如Web站点、数据库服务器等),这将决定所需的硬件规格和软件组件。

服务器环境配置是什么意思,服务器环境配置教程,从基础到高级的全面指南

图片来源于网络,如有侵权联系删除

选择合适的硬件设备:

考虑CPU型号、内存大小、存储容量等因素,确保所选设备的性能能够满足预期负载的需求。

确定操作系统版本:

根据应用特点和稳定性要求选择Linux发行版或其他操作系统,同时注意更新频率和安全补丁情况。

安装必要的开发工具和环境:

例如编译器、文本编辑器、调试器等,以便于开发和测试工作顺利进行。

准备相关文档资料:

收集所有相关的技术文档和使用手册,方便日后查阅和学习。

操作系统安装与基本设置

操作系统安装方法:

可以通过光盘引导安装或者通过网络镜像下载后手动分区的方式进行安装,具体的操作步骤因操作系统种类而异,但大致流程如下:

服务器环境配置是什么意思,服务器环境配置教程,从基础到高级的全面指南

图片来源于网络,如有侵权联系删除

  • 进入BIOS设置界面,修改启动顺序以优先读取光盘驱动器中的内容;
  • 插入安装光盘或连接好网络接口,按照提示完成初次引导;
  • 选择磁盘分区方式并进行格式化处理;
  • 输入必要的信息(如主机名、管理员密码等);
  • 完成基本系统的安装后,还需要安装必要的驱动程序和服务组件。

基本设置调整:

  • 时区与时钟同步:确保时区和本地时钟准确无误;
  • 用户账户管理:创建和管理多个用户账号及其权限分配;
  • 网络配置:设定IP地址、子网掩码、默认网关等信息;
  • 安全策略设定:启用防火墙规则、限制远程登录端口等安全措施。

软件安装与管理

常用软件介绍:

常见的服务器软件包括但不限于Apache HTTP Server、Nginx反向代理服务器、MySQL/MariaDB关系型数据库管理系统、Redis键值存储系统等。

软件安装流程:

一般情况下,这些软件都提供了源代码包或者预编译的二进制文件供下载使用,以下是安装的一般步骤:

  • 解压压缩包至指定目录;
  • 运行安装脚本或执行make install命令;
  • 根据提示输入必要的数据(如数据库名称、用户名和口令等);
  • 配置相关环境变量和路径指向。

软件管理与监控:

定期检查日志文件以了解系统运行状态;定期备份重要数据和配置文件以防不测事件发生;利用监控系统实时监测服务器的各项指标变化趋势并及时采取措施应对潜在风险。

网络安全与防护措施

防火墙配置:

  • 启用iptables防火墙并添加必要的规则来控制进出流量;
  • 监控并记录网络活动日志以备查证可疑行为;
  • 定期更新内核模块和应用程序以保证最新版本的漏洞修复。

数据加密传输:

  • 使用SSL/TLS协议对敏感数据进行加解密处理;
  • 为网站证书申请数字签名证书并通过CA机构颁发认证。

入侵检测系统部署:

  • 安装IDS/IPS产品并在关键节点上部署传感器;
  • 设置阈值报警机制及时发现异常流量模式。

权限控制和审计跟踪:

  • 对用户组和角色进行细粒度划分和控制;
  • 记录所有操作日志便于事后分析和责任追究。

性能优化与调优技巧

CPU调度策略优化:

  • 根据实际工作负载调整进程优先级队列;
  • 利用多核处理器优势并行处理任务。

内存管理策略改进:

  • 合理规划共享
黑狐家游戏

发表评论

最新文章